In this reactor only the coolant cells will be automatically replaced and the fuel has to be manually replaced.
Place a GT Filter with an EV+ conveyor belt set on import and keep a good buffer the filter can only store 1 cell.
Connect the filter to the input of the vacuum freezer (the filter decides at what heat value the cell will be extracted) NOTE: you do not have to change any of the filter setting to make it work.
Closeup of conveyorsPlace a GT buffer next to the reactor with an EV+ conveyor belt set on export. NOTE: the tier of conveyor belt decides how many cells can be replaced per reactor tick (1 second): EV=2 IV=16 so make sure that all cells have a different heat value.
Supply the buffer and filter with energy and make sure the coolant replacement works before letting the reactor run on its own.
NOTE: make sure to supply the vacuum freezer is supplied with 2 amps so if there is a maintenance issue it wont stop working.
